Savia Fase I, in context.
Savia Fase I is a 64-home townhouse scheme in Mijas, placed on the quieter inland shoulder of the coast where the built-up streets of Las Lagunas give way to Mediterranean pine forest. Sixty-one of the homes have already been sold.
Three remain, each with three bedrooms, two bathrooms and between 124 and 127 m² of built space, priced between €495,000 and €505,000.
The stated ambition behind the project is a balance between architecture and nature and the site plan bears that out. Homes look onto a large stand of umbrella pines rather than a neighbouring rooftop and each comes with its own garden and a fully fitted kitchen.
The shared spaces are closer to a small resort than a standard urbanisation: swimming pools with a chill-out terrace, a fully equipped gym, a coworking room for the days you would rather not commute and a social club for long evenings with neighbours.
What is left is the tail end of a release that the market has largely absorbed. Three houses, one specification, one completion date. For a buyer who wants a new-build family home within a few minutes of both golf and sand, the choice is narrow and it is closing.

With the licence granted and handover set for Q3 2028, a buyer here is committing capital over roughly three years while paying in stages rather than in one lump. The scarcity argument is not theoretical: 61 of 64 homes are gone and three are left, so there is no future phase of this specification to wait for. On price, honesty matters. At around €3,950 per m², Savia sits well above the Las Lagunas resale median of €2,329 per m² and nearby three-bedroom resales trade between €265,000 and €385,000. What the premium buys is new construction, the forest frontage, the pools, gym, coworking and social club and a home that will be four decades younger than most of its competition.

Living in Mijas
This is a pocket of Mijas where daily life is compressed into a very small radius. Cerrado del Águila Golf sits 977 metres from the door and El Chaparral Golf Club barely a hundred metres beyond it, close enough that an early round is a two-minute drive rather than an outing. The sand at Playa del Charcón and Playa Marina is roughly 1.5 km away, with El Chaparral alongside it. Vista Lago Restaurant is under a kilometre from home and there are bars and cafés clustered within fifteen minutes on foot of the beachfront.
The practical infrastructure is equally near. A pharmacy at 1.4 km, Mercadona and Carrefour at around 2.2 km, a gym at 2.4 km. Fuengirola station is 3.7 km away, putting the coastal rail line to Málaga and the airport within easy reach and the town's marina is a short drive at 4 km. Hospital Vithas Xanit International lies 12 km along the coast. Málaga airport is roughly 23 km up the motorway.
The climate does much of the rest. Average highs of 21°C against lows of 15.3°C mean the garden and the pool terrace are genuinely usable for most of the year, not just in August.
